Traffic within the city limits follows the Standard Traffic Ordinance for Kansas Cities and local ordinances. Additional details are in Ordinance #250.
Speed limits
- 40 mph on Ullery
- 35 mph on 2400 Road
- 25 mph within Linn Valley Lakes (unless otherwise posted)
Golf carts & ATVs
Golf carts and all-terrain vehicles do not require a driver’s license to operate within Linn Valley Lakes, but they are not allowed on City streets outside of Linn Valley Lakes. A valid driver’s license is required for all other vehicles, including work-site utility vehicles and micro utility trucks.
No ATV, work-site utility vehicle, golf cart, or micro utility truck may be operated from sunset to sunrise unless equipped with operable headlights and taillights. All vehicles must observe posted speed limits.
ATV registration
ATVs must display a current registration decal. Registration is administered by the Property Owners Association (POA): 913.757.4591. You’ll need proof of ownership, current liability insurance, and POA membership in good standing.
